Best Low-Maintenance Outdoor Plants for Villas and Homes

Outdoor plants are one of the most important elements of landscaping in villas and homes, as they add a natural aesthetic touch and increase the overall value of the property. Given the hot and dry climate in Saudi Arabia and the Gulf countries, it is preferable to choose low-maintenance plants that can withstand heat and limited water without requiring constant care.
In this article, we explore the best outdoor plants that combine beauty and easy maintenance.

1) Palm Trees

One of the most commonly used plants in outdoor gardens.
Key Features:
  • Extremely heat tolerant
  • Requires low watering
  • Suitable for entrances and walkways
  • Adds a luxurious look to the garden

2) Ficus Tree

A popular plant in home gardens and villas.
Key Features:
  • Provides dense shade
  • Can be shaped as a green hedge
  • Heat tolerant after establishment
  • Suitable for large spaces

3) Sidr Tree

A strong desert tree suitable for harsh environments.
Key Features:
  • Drought and heat resistant
  • Requires little water
  • Grows naturally with minimal care
  • Ideal for natural-style gardens

4) Tecoma

A flowering plant that offers a beautiful visual appearance.
Key Features:
  • Beautiful yellow flowers
  • Long blooming period
  • Low water requirements
  • Suitable for small and medium gardens

5) Acacia

A desert tree that withstands tough conditions.
Key Features:
  • Highly drought resistant
  • Provides natural shade
  • Low maintenance
  • Suitable for open landscapes

6) Conocarpus

Commonly used as a fast-growing hedge.
Key Features:
  • Very fast growth
  • Ideal for privacy
  • Heat and salinity tolerant
  • Requires only periodic trimming

7) Bougainvillea

An ornamental flowering plant with vibrant colors.
Key Features:
  • Heat and drought resistant
  • Bright colors all year round
  • Very low water needs
  • Suitable for walls and fences
